summ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arko Karppinen <markonen@php.net>2002-07-01 21:17:39 +0000
committerMarko Karppinen <markonen@php.net>2002-07-01 21:17:39 +0000
commit23de5d1c2063e5e986af99a2a6161e54fed78b3e (patch)
treed92d01a8f20483780287d4379475e8aa4e7c7aa3
parentd73eed92109952575928212a904553cec4c10e4f (diff)
downloadphp-git-23de5d1c2063e5e986af99a2a6161e54fed78b3e.tar.gz
- You don't need libtool to build sapi/cli on Darwin.
- We don't need libtool to build sapi/cli on Darwin. - You want the sapi/cli build line to be in sapi/cli, not Makefile.global. - We want the sapi/cli build line to be in sapi/cli, not Makefile.global. - He can go about his business. - You can go about your business. - Move along. - Move along. Move along.
-rw-r--r--Makefile.global2
-rw-r--r--sapi/cli/config.m49
2 files changed, 10 insertions, 1 deletions
diff --git a/Makefile.global b/Makefile.global
index 4352ede694..6fb768e5ab 100644
--- a/Makefile.global
+++ b/Makefile.global
@@ -20,7 +20,7 @@ php: $(PHP_GLOBAL_OBJS) $(PHP_SAPI_OBJS)
$(LIBTOOL) --mode=link $(CC) -export-dynamic $(COMMON_FLAGS) $(CFLAGS_CLEAN) $(EXTRA_CFLAGS) $(EXTRA_LDFLAGS) $(LDFLAGS) $(PHP_RPATHS) $(PHP_GLOBAL_OBJS) $(PHP_SAPI_OBJS) $(EXTRA_LIBS) $(ZEND_EXTRA_LIBS) -o $@
sapi/cli/php: $(PHP_GLOBAL_OBJS) $(PHP_CLI_OBJS)
- $(LIBTOOL) --mode=link $(CC) -export-dynamic $(COMMON_FLAGS) $(CFLAGS_CLEAN) $(EXTRA_CFLAGS) $(EXTRA_LDFLAGS) $(LDFLAGS) $(PHP_RPATHS) $(PHP_GLOBAL_OBJS) $(PHP_CLI_OBJS) $(EXTRA_LIBS) $(ZEND_EXTRA_LIBS) -o $@
+ $(BUILD_CLI)
install: $(install_targets)
diff --git a/sapi/cli/config.m4 b/sapi/cli/config.m4
index 49aae6f58e..a7dc32264f 100644
--- a/sapi/cli/config.m4
+++ b/sapi/cli/config.m4
@@ -14,7 +14,16 @@ AC_ARG_ENABLE(cli,
])
if test "$PHP_SAPI_CLI" != "no"; then
+ case $host_alias in
+ *darwin*)
+ BUILD_CLI="\$(CC) \$(COMMON_FLAGS) \$(CFLAGS_CLEAN) \$(EXTRA_CFLAGS) \$(EXTRA_LDFLAGS) \$(LDFLAGS) \$(PHP_RPATHS) \$(PHP_GLOBAL_OBJS:.lo=.o) \$(PHP_CLI_OBJS:.lo=.o) \$(EXTRA_LIBS) \$(ZEND_EXTRA_LIBS) -o sapi/cli/php"
+ ;;
+ *)
+ BUILD_CLI="\$(LIBTOOL) --mode=link \$(CC) -export-dynamic \$(COMMON_FLAGS) \$(CFLAGS_CLEAN) \$(EXTRA_CFLAGS) \$(EXTRA_LDFLAGS) \$(LDFLAGS) \$(PHP_RPATHS) \$(PHP_GLOBAL_OBJS) \$(PHP_CLI_OBJS) \$(EXTRA_LIBS) \$(ZEND_EXTRA_LIBS) -o sapi/cli/php"
+ ;;
+ esac
INSTALL_CLI="\$(INSTALL) -m 0755 sapi/cli/php \$(INSTALL_ROOT)\$(bindir)/php"
+ PHP_SUBST(BUILD_CLI)
PHP_SUBST(INSTALL_CLI)
else
PHP_DISABLE_CLI